Portugal: AdC suspends use of targeted ad platform

Due to antitrust concerns raised by the Portuguese Competition Authority (AdC), the targeted advertising platform Playce will be suspended from May 1st. This platform – used by major telecom operators including Meo, Nos and Vodafone – allowed for non-skippable pre-roll 30-second ads to play on set-top boxes before recorded TV programmes. ITV, InfoSum extend partnership

InfoSum, the data collaboration platform, and ITV have announced the extension of their strategic partnership. This renewal follows four years of collaboration that has underpinned ITV’s addressable advertising capabilities. Since 2021, the partnership has enabled ITV to develop sophisticated audience targeting solutions without compromising viewer privacy. Paramount faces data class action

Paramount Global is facing a class action suit alleging it violated user privacy by tracking and sharing subscribers’ viewing history with Meta and TikTok for targeted advertising purposes.
